If You Sell Your House

SolarKing – How to harness the power of the sun…

Find out how the contract will affect your ability to sell your house. Does the contract:

  • let you move the system to your new home? What will that cost?
  • let you transfer the contract to the buyer?
  • require you to give the company written notice if you want to transfer the contract to the buyer?
  • require the buyer to meet credit requirements or pay any fees before taking over the contract?

If you think a companys product doesnt live up to the advertising, you can file a complaint with the FTC and your state consumer protection agency.

How Long Do Solar Panels Last

Solar panels can generate electricity for a long time. Most panels come with a warranty that lasts 25 to 30 years. Panels can work efficiently for more than 30 years and many are still producing well after 40 years of daily use. However, they will be a little less efficient each year beyond the 25-year warranty period.

Is Solar Power Right For You

If youre thinking about using solar power in your home:

  • Start by reviewing your utility bill to see how much energy you used in the last year and what it cost. See what part of the total bill is for metered electricity or kilowatt-hours and what is for other items such as delivery costs. Even if you reduce the number of kilowatt-hours you buy from the utility, youll still need to pay the utilitys fixed charges, like delivery or administrative costs.
  • Consider how long you plan to stay in your home. A residential solar system is designed to stay on a home for at least 20 years. Leases and PPAs generally are long term some last 20 years. If you think you might move in that time, find out how installing a system will affect your ability to sell your house. Ask the solar company about its policy on transferring the contract to the new homeowner after a sale, and confirm that what it tells you is the same as what is in the contract.
  • Figure out what size system you need to meet your average energy usage. Learn about the different products available in your area that will work on your house. The customizable calculator from the Department of Energy uses your address and details you provide about a system to help you estimate how much energy it will produce.

Efficiency And The Environment

Solar panels are roughly 15% to 20% efficient, according to the University of Michigan. That means they only convert about a fifth of the suns energy into electricity.

Other sources are more efficient. But that one data point doesnt take into account that solar panels are merely harnessing an already abundant energy source. Coal plants, for instance, require excavating and burning fossil fuels to produce electricity.

And burning fossil fuels pumps carbon into the atmosphere, exacerbating climate change. A quarter of the greenhouse gas emissions in the United States come from producing electricity, the Environmental Protection Agency says.

But that gets to a common complaint about renewable energy sources like solar and wind: theyre only useful when the sun is shining or the wind is blowing. And while its true that solar panels require at least some sunlight, a battery system can store energy produced during the day for you to use on cloudy days or at night, as EnergySage points out.

To get an idea of how much solar energy will fall on a given area over time, we can measure a locations solar radiation. Folks in the Duluth area can expect around 4.5 kWh/square meter/day. For context, El Paso, Texas gets about 7.5 kWh/sq. m. per day, and Seattle gets about 3.5.

Harnessing Solar Energy For Every Home: Energy Saving Applications

Jitisha Aggarwal

1Electronics Engineering Department, YMCA University of Science & Technology , Faridabad, Haryana 121 006, India

2Mechanical Engineering Department, YMCA University of Science & Technology , Faridabad, Haryana 121 006, India

Academic Editor:

Abstract

Most of the present day resources of energy are limited and irreplaceable. The next generation will face acute energy crisis if alternate resources of energy are not developed concurrently. Increasing cost and import of conventional resources have bad effect on the economy of a country, and the only cheaper solution is unlimited power from the sun. The use of solar energy is so far limited in household applications. In fact, if we harness only 0.0034 percent of the solar energy reaching the Earths surface, the energy need of the whole world will be met. In the present work, a substitute of 10-watt conventional night lamp has been proposed by a solar night lamp of the same light intensity through an experimental setup. The developed solar system is cheaper, portable, user friendly, and free from maintenance. The paper stresses on the need of replacement of conventional night lamp by solar night lamp in every home for reducing the energy crisis at present.

The Process Of Photovoltaics

You may wonder, How do we harness the power of the sun? is what you call it. Photo is the Greek word for Light and Voltaics is in reference to Alessandro Volta, the inventor of electricity. Essentially, it is what makes a solar panel works. Solar cells capture photons from sunlight. These photons bounce around the semi-conductor layer of the solar cells freeing electrons which, in turn, become the electric current. Connect several solar cells together to form the solar panels to generate more electricity. While there are other ways to collect solar energy, photovoltaics or Solar PV, seems to be more popular. Its easily adaptable from small-scale like for homes to large-scale like for commercial and industrial use.

Buying A Solar Energy System

Harness Solar Power CC (Cape Town, South Africa)

If you buy solar panels, you pay the cost of the entire system. Costs vary depending on the systems size, but can typically add up to about as much as a new mid-size car. You might pay for your system with a home equity loan, or get financing through the installer, a bank, a credit union or a finance company.

Or, your county or state may participate in a Property Assessed Clean Energy or PACE program. Your county or state does not lend the money for a PACE program. Contractors or home improvement companies that sell solar panels and other energy efficiency improvements offer PACE financing.

If you get PACE financing, a property tax lien is put on your home. You repay the lien by paying an extra amount every time you pay your property tax bill. You must pay your property tax bill with the extra amount included each time it is due, to avoid default and foreclosure. A property tax lien for PACE financing takes priority over your home mortgage. Some mortgage contracts may not allow you to add this type of lien.

What Does Grid Connection Mean

Every home that is connected to the local electrical grid has a utility meter that measures the homes power supply. If you install solar, your system is connected to the utility meter either through roof or ground-mounted panels. This way, your homes solar production can be measured.

Most homeowners in the U.S. have access to net metering. Net metering makes going solar even more economical. Using net metering, solar homeowners can send excess power back to the grid when the system overproduces. Then, they may receive credits on their electrical

bill or even payments from the local electrical company.

During winter months or during the night, when solar systems produce less energy, this excess energy can be used to continue powering the home. In this way, net metering is a free storage solution. Plus, it eliminates the concerns many people have about not having enough power on cloudy days or at night.

How Do Solar Panels Work

To put it simply, solar panels absorb energy through cells inside the panels, called . These cells generate energy from the sun called Direct Current .

Most of the things in our homes use AC energy, not DC. An inverter converts the energy absorbed by the solar panels into AC energy. Then, the energy can be distributed to all the places you need around the house.

Heres a quick step-by-step overview of how that happens:

  • The solar inverter converts the DC energy from your solar panels into AC energy.
  • The electricity moves throughout your home powering lights, appliances, and anything else you wish to use it on.
  • If you have a grid-tied system, any excess electricity produced will go back to the grid.
  • Bonus: many electrical companies pay solar homeowners for unused energy generated by their system.

    Forum: Use Covered Walkways To Harness Solar Energy

    Singapore has limited space for the production of renewable energy.

    To expand our sources to harness more solar energy, Singapore has creatively started installing solar panels on the rooftops of buildings and on landed properties, as well as on the waters of reservoirs and open seas.

    An alternative is to explore having solar rooftops for sheltered linkways by installing lightweight solar panels, solar shingles or other more suitable materials.

    With the completion of 200km of sheltered linkways and plans to add another 150km within the next two decades, this will add much-needed rooftop space, equivalent to about seven times the total distance from the east to the west of Singapore.

    While protecting us from the sun and rain, linkways with solar rooftops can absorb solar energy in the day and help to light up the linkways at night.

    Any extra energy harnessed may even be used to power up other public spaces nearby.

    This would enable us to become greener and more sustainable in the long term.
